NOAA's National Centers for Environmental Information provides a tree-ring chronology from the Craigieburn Valley, New Zealand. The dataset covers a 239-year period from 210 to -29 calendar years before present (BP). It was archived by NOAA NCEI's World Data Service for Paleoclimatology, with the record last updated in 1979.
